Apple Cranberry Salad
Starting to think about Thanksgiving recipes..my favorite time of year. This is a great, simple salad to start off the big meal…
- 4 cups mixed greens
- 1 large honey crisp apple, sliced thin
- ½ cup dried cranberries
Dressing
- 1 large navel orange, juiced
- 2 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
- 1 teaspoon honey
- 3 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
- Salt
- Pepper
In a small bow, add the orange juice, vinegar, honey, salt and pepper. Whisk well and slowly drizzle the olive oil until thick and incorporated.
In a large bowl, add the greens, apples and cranberries. Add half of the dressing and mix well right before serving.
